What is Modularity?
Welcome to the DEFINITIONS category on our page! In this installment, we will unravel the secrets of modularity and explore its relevance in today’s fast-paced world. So, what exactly is modularity and why should you care? Let’s dive in!
The Basics of Modularity
Modularity refers to the concept of breaking down a complex system into smaller, more manageable components, or modules. These modules are designed to function independently while still seamlessly integrating with other modules to form a cohesive whole. Think of it as building blocks that fit together to create a complete structure.
When we talk about modularity, we often use terms like scalability and flexibility. These characteristics are especially important in today’s dynamic business environment, where organizations need to adapt quickly and efficiently to changing market demands. By adopting a modular approach, businesses can easily add or remove specific modules without disrupting the entire system.
Key Takeaways:
- Modularity involves breaking down complex systems into smaller, independent modules.
- Modularity offers scalability and flexibility, allowing businesses to adapt to changing needs.
Benefits of Modularity
Now that we understand the basics, let’s explore some of the key benefits that modularity brings:
- Increased Efficiency: Modular systems enable organizations to streamline their processes, as each module can be developed and optimized independently. This allows for faster production, reduced errors, and improved overall efficiency.
- Enhanced Flexibility: With modular structures, organizations can easily modify or replace specific modules without affecting the entire system. This level of flexibility enables businesses to adapt to market changes, experiment with new features, and continuously improve their offerings.
- Cost Savings: By utilizing modular systems, companies can save on implementation and maintenance costs. Modules can be reused across different projects, eliminating the need for costly and time-consuming development from scratch. This reusability also makes it easier to optimize each module, resulting in enhanced performance and cost savings in the long run.
- Improved Scalability: Modularity allows organizations to scale their operations more efficiently by adding or removing modules as needed. This scalability ensures that systems can handle increased demand without overburdening or compromising the overall performance.
- Easier Collaboration: When different teams or individuals work on different modules, collaboration becomes smoother and more effective. Each team can focus on their specific area of expertise while still ensuring that all modules integrate seamlessly. This can lead to faster development cycles and better overall outcomes.
Overall, modularity provides a framework for designing systems that are efficient, flexible, and adaptable. By leveraging modular structures, businesses can stay ahead of the curve, navigate the ever-evolving business landscape, and deliver superior products and services to their customers.
We hope this blog post has shed some light on the concept of modularity and its benefits. Stay tuned for more definitions and insights in our DEFINITIONS category. Until next time!